Integral System Yeasts Plus - ID and Sensitivity on One Strip

A 24 well system containing biochemical substrates and dried antimycotics for the identification of the most clinically important yeasts and sensitivity evaluation to antimycotics.

The system is inoculated with the cell suspension and incubated at 36± 1°C for 48 hours. After which results of the biochemical tests can identify several yeast species, for example:
Candida, Cryptococcus, Rhodotorula, Saccharomyces, Trichosporon

Used for the identification of the most clinically important yeasts and sensitivity evaluation to antimycotics isolated on selective culture media for the isolation of yeasts.

Wells 1-12: yeast identification by biochemical test.
Wells 13-24: antimycotics sensitivity
